On the … WebNov 6, 2024 · Swimmer's ear, or otitis externa, is an infection of the canal which runs from the eardrum to the opening of the ear. It is caused by anything that introduces bacteria, fungus, or a virus into the canal. Water that stays inside the ear after swimming is a common cause, as are cotton swabs used for cleaning or earpieces that create irritation.
